Personal Trainer vs Fitness App: Which Is Right for You?
A practical guide to choosing between a personal trainer and a fitness app based on your budget, experience level, goals, and lifestyle.
Understanding Your Needs
Before deciding between a trainer and an app, get clear on what you actually need. Are you a complete beginner who needs someone to teach you how to squat safely? Or are you an intermediate lifter who knows the movements but needs a structured program and nutritional accountability? Your experience level is the single biggest factor in this decision.
The Budget Reality
Personal training typically runs $200 to $600 per month for two to three sessions per week, and that rarely includes nutrition coaching. A fitness app with AI coaching costs a fraction of that and usually covers both training and nutrition. If budget is a constraint, an AI-powered app gives you far more daily touchpoints for the money.
Availability and Flexibility
A personal trainer meets you at a set time and place, which provides structure but limits flexibility. A fitness app is available whenever you are, whether that is 6 AM at your garage gym or 10 PM at a hotel. Form and Safety
This is where personal trainers have an undeniable edge. No app can physically spot you on a bench press or adjust your deadlift setup in real time. If you are learning complex barbell movements or returning from an injury, in-person guidance is worth the investment. Once your form is solid, an app can handle the ongoing programming.
Accountability Styles
Some people need a human waiting for them at the gym to show up consistently. Others are self-motivated and just need a clear plan and a way to track progress. Be honest about which category you fall into. If the social commitment of a trainer is what gets you to the gym, that value is real and worth paying for.
The Hybrid Approach
Many people get the best results by combining both options. You might see a personal trainer once a month for form checks and program reviews while using an AI coaching app for daily workout logging and nutrition tracking. This gives you expert human oversight without the full cost of multiple weekly sessions.
